THE NEW YORK TIMES, August 22, 1938

* Floyd Hamilton capture
* Public enemy # 1
* Bonnie and Clyde fame


The front page has one column headlines: "HAMILTON, OUTLAW, CAPTURED IN TEXAS" "Brother of Desperado Executed in 1934 Held With Another 'Public Enemy'" 1st report coverage on the capture of the last of the Bonnie & Clyde gang, Floyd Hamilton. He was also public enemy # 1 at the time. Report continues inside with photo. (see)
Other news, sports and advertisements of the day. Complete in 30 pages, very minor wear, nice condition.
